Deprecate default for tls_hostname (#134)

* Start removing default.

* Add deprecate() function to AnsibleDockerClientBase.

* Deprecate default value for tls_hostname.

* Add changelog.

* Mention deprecation in documentation.

deprecated_features:
- "docker_* modules and plugins, except ``docker_swarm`` connection plugin and ``docker_compose`` and ``docker_stack*` modules - the current default ``localhost`` for ``tls_hostname`` is deprecated. In community.docker 2.0.0 it will be computed from ``docker_host`` instead (https://github.com/ansible-collections/community.docker/pull/134)."

@ -27,8 +27,10 @@ options:
- When verifying the authenticity of the Docker Host server, provide the expected name of the server.
- If the value is not specified in the task, the value of environment variable C(DOCKER_TLS_HOSTNAME) will
be used instead. If the environment variable is not set, the default value will be used.
- The current default value is C(localhost). This default is deprecated and will change in community.docker
2.0.0 to be a value computed from I(docker_host). Explicitly specify C(localhost) to make sure this value
will still be used, and to disable the deprecation message which will be shown otherwise.
type: str
default: localhost
